Environmental requirements for the growth of red maple leaves
Red maple leaves like a cool and humid environment, avoiding strong direct sunlight and being intolerant of waterlogging. They can be maintained on the balcony, and the requirement for soil is deep and fertile.
Indoor cultivation method of red maple leaf
1. Fertilization: Red maple leaves do not need to be fertilized too often. Generally, fertilization can be done once or twice a season, and no fertilization is needed in winter.
2. Illumination: Red maple leaves like light very much, but they can't let strong light shine directly, so they should be given enough scattered light during their growth.
3. Watering: Always water the red maple leaves to keep the soil slightly wet. When the temperature is high, it is necessary to spray water around frequently to replenish water for plants.
